Pour a little italian dressing into a pyrex dish, enough to coat the bottom, then throw the turkey breasts inthe pyrex, and cover them with a full can of apple sauce, and some moreitalian dressing. Sprinkle rosemary, salt and pepper over the top.
Cover with foil and bake at 375 for 35 minutes.
I'd have never considered cooking a turkey breast in apple sauce, but I have a pretty good chef friend who told me to try it - he says that other fruits work well too - mentioned blueberries, mandarin oranges, raspberries, and walnuts.
It takes the gamy taste right out and reallygives it a unique flavor. Try it with just a single breast first, and you won't be disappointed.
